Item 3.01
|
Notice of Delisting or Failure to Satisfy a Continued Listing Rule or Standard; Transfer of Listing.
|
On September 15, 2020, Town Sports International
Holdings, Inc. (the “Company”) received a determination letter from the Listing Qualifications Department of Nasdaq
notifying the Company that in accordance with its authority under Nasdaq Listing Rule 5101 (“Listing Rule 5101”), the
Nasdaq Staff (the “Staff”) has determined that the continued listing of the Company’s securities on The Nasdaq
Stock Market (“Nasdaq”) is no longer warranted. Pursuant to Listing Rule 5101, the Staff has broad discretionary authority
to impose additional or more stringent criteria for continued listing of Nasdaq-listed securities. The Staff determined to use
its discretion under Listing Rule 5101 as a result of concerns related to (i) the recent petitions for relief filed under Chapter
11 of the United States Bankruptcy Code by certain of the Company’s subsidiaries (such entities, the “Debtors”,
and such cases, the “Chapter 11 Cases”), (ii) the residual equity interest of the existing listed securities holders
and (iii) the Company’s ability to sustain compliance with all requirements for continued listing on Nasdaq, given the Company’s
current non-compliance with Nasdaq Listing Rules 5450(a)(1) (Minimum Bid Price) and 5450(b)(3)(C) (Market Value of Publicly held
Shares). In addition, the Staff noted that the Company’s failure to timely file its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for the
period ended June 30, 2020 serves as an additional and separate basis for delisting in accordance with Nasdaq Listing Rule 5250(c)(1).
The letter advises that unless the Company requests
an appeal of the Staff’s determination, trading in the Company’s common stock will be suspended at the opening of business
on September 24, 2020, and the Staff will file a Form 25-NSE with the Securities and Exchange Commission (“SEC”), thereby
removing the Company’s common stock from listing and registration on Nasdaq. At this time, the Company does not intend to
file an appeal of the Staff’s determination. Accordingly, the Company expects that its common stock will be delisted from
Nasdaq after the completion of the Staff’s filing of Form 25-NSE with the SEC. The Company anticipates that its common stock
may be immediately eligible to be quoted on the OTC Bulletin Board or in other over-the-counter trading markets. However, there
can be no assurance that the Company’s common stock will be admitted to trading on the OTC Bulletin Board or any similar
over-the-counter trading markets.
